Description
Looking for the last roommate to join Brandon and Janese for this great 3 bedroom/1 bathroom apt on 116th near Adam Clayton in Harlem. Located in a elevator building on the 6th floor. The apartment has a nice layout with a large living room, closet space and lots of windows.
The available room faces the street and is 9.5x14 feet with two big windows and access to the fire escape.
The apartment is walking distance to great restaurants, cafes and pubs, like Levain Bakery,, Harlem Tavern and Row House (just a few of my personal favorites!) Within 2 minute walking distance to the C/B train at 116th and the 2/3 train is half a block away..
Laundry is not located in the building or apartment but a few different laundry mats are located within a half block away.
You’d be signing onto a one year lease so you must be working full time and have credit of 650+ to qualify.
Heat and hot water are included and you'd split internet and electricity with your other roommates. (about $50-$75 extra per month).
